The BIOS (Basic Input/Output System) on your HP ProBook 440 G9 is the core firmware that manages hardware initialization and system configuration. How to Access the BIOS To enter the BIOS Setup Utility on the HP ProBook 440 G9: Shut down the laptop completely. Press the Power button to turn it back on. Immediately press the Esc key repeatedly (about 2–3 times per second) until the Startup Menu appears. Press F10 to enter the BIOS Setup . Alternatively, you can press F9 immediately after power-up to go directly to the Boot Menu . Common BIOS Management Tasks HP PC Commercial BIOS (UEFI) Setup HP PC Commercial BIOS (UEFI) Setup. The HP ProBook 440 G9 is a professional-grade machine designed for reliability, but its true "brain" resides in the BIOS (Basic Input/Output System). This firmware is the bridge between the laptop's hardware and the Windows operating system. In modern HP machines, this is officially known as the HP Wolf Security BIOS or HP UEFI . 🛠️ The Startup Ritual When you press the power button on the 440 G9, the BIOS is the first thing to wake up. It performs a POST (Power-On Self-Test) to ensure the 12th Gen Intel processor, the DDR4 RAM, and the NVMe SSD are all functioning. If you need to enter this "command center," you tap the F10 key repeatedly during the HP logo screen. 🛡️ The Fortress: HP Wolf Security The ProBook 440 G9 BIOS is unique because of its focus on deep-level security. HP Sure Start: This is a self-healing technology. If a virus or hacker tries to corrupt your BIOS, the chip detects the change and automatically replaces the corrupted code with a clean "golden copy." HP Sure Admin: It allows IT managers to manage BIOS settings using digital signatures rather than traditional passwords. Secure Boot: This ensures only trusted operating systems (like Windows 11) can load, blocking "rootkits" from hijacking the boot process. ⚙️ Key Customization Features Inside the BIOS menus, users and technicians can fine-tune how the 440 G9 behaves: Power Management: You can set "Battery Health Manager" to limit charging to 80%. This extends the physical life of your battery if the laptop is always plugged in. Port Control: For high-security offices, you can completely disable the USB ports or the webcam at the hardware level. Boot Order: You can tell the laptop to prioritize a USB drive or a network boot (PXE) over the internal hard drive. Storage Sanitizer: A built-in tool that can "shred" all data on the SSD, making it unrecoverable before you sell or recycle the laptop. 🔄 Updating the BIOS Updating the 440 G9 BIOS is no longer a scary process. You can do it three ways: Windows Update: HP often pushes BIOS updates directly through standard Windows updates. HP Support Assistant: A dedicated app that finds and installs the latest firmware version. F10 Menu: You can plug in a USB drive with the BIOS file and update it directly from the BIOS interface without an OS. ⚠️ Common Troubleshooting If your ProBook 440 G9 won't turn on or shows a black screen, the BIOS often uses Beep Codes or LED Flash Codes (usually on the Caps Lock key) to tell you what's wrong. A common fix for a "frozen" BIOS is a Hard Reset : hold the Power Button and the "V" key, or simply hold Power for 15 seconds to clear the temporary instruction set.

HP ProBook 440 G9 BIOS Overview The HP ProBook 440 G9 is a business-focused laptop that comes with a range of configuration options. The BIOS (Basic Input/Output System) plays a crucial role in the laptop's functionality, as it provides the interface between the hardware components and the operating system. Key Features of HP ProBook 440 G9 BIOS The HP ProBook 440 G9 BIOS offers several key features, including:

Secure Boot : The BIOS supports Secure Boot, a feature that ensures only authorized firmware and operating systems can run on the laptop, providing an additional layer of security. UEFI Firmware : The laptop features UEFI (Unified Extensible Firmware Interface) firmware, which provides a more modern and flexible alternative to traditional BIOS. Customizable Settings : The BIOS offers a range of customizable settings, allowing users to configure the laptop's behavior to suit their needs. Hardware Management : The BIOS provides tools for managing the laptop's hardware components, such as the CPU, memory, and storage. hp probook 440 g9 bios

Navigating the HP ProBook 440 G9 BIOS To access the BIOS on the HP ProBook 440 G9, follow these steps:

Restart the laptop. Press the F10 key repeatedly during startup. The BIOS setup utility will appear.

Updating the HP ProBook 440 G9 BIOS It's essential to keep the BIOS up to date to ensure the laptop remains stable and secure. HP provides BIOS updates on its website, which can be downloaded and installed using the following steps:

Go to the HP website and search for the HP ProBook 440 G9 BIOS update. Download the update file. Save the file to a USB drive. Restart the laptop and access the BIOS.
